Corn is a Layer 2 network for Ethereum designed to enhance Bitcoin's capabilities. It features Bitcorn (BTCN) as its gas token, the popCORN System for incentives, and LayerZero for easy cross-chain transfers. Built on Arbitrum Orbit, Corn provides high scalability and supports Stylus, allowing for various programming languages in smart contract development.
